In preparation for the objtool klp diff subcommand, add an underscore between the name and the counter. This will make it possible for objtool to distinguish between the non-unique and unique parts of the symbol name so it can properly correlate the symbols.
Signed-off-by: Josh Poimboeuf <jpoim...@kernel.org> --- include/linux/compiler.h | 6 +++++- 1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-) diff --git a/include/linux/compiler.h b/include/linux/compiler.h index 27725f1ab5ab..0efcfa6dab0f 100644 --- a/include/linux/compiler.h +++ b/include/linux/compiler.h @@ -163,7 +163,11 @@ void ftrace_likely_update(struct ftrace_likely_data *f, int val, __asm__ ("" : "=r" (var) : "0" (var)) #endif -#define __UNIQUE_ID(prefix) __PASTE(__PASTE(__UNIQUE_ID_, prefix), __COUNTER__) +/* Format: __UNIQUE_ID_<name>_<__COUNTER__> */ +#define __UNIQUE_ID(name) \ + __PASTE(__UNIQUE_ID_, \ + __PASTE(name, \ + __PASTE(_, __COUNTER__))) /** * data_race - mark an expression as containing intentional data races -- 2.49.0
